Output ef2ccdc0af9d92ebaab94fb14c1b4f5764170ba5e0a56c483dfc22958ac7d577:21

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 233891a433581629790b1a98e16da9d33307fbe8 OP_EQUAL
address
9ueW5adj2in4iBhypPCTuwtZjCk3spxwYc
transaction
ef2ccdc0af9d92ebaab94fb14c1b4f5764170ba5e0a56c483dfc22958ac7d577